Parenthood is an American comedic television drama currently airing on NBC.  Jason Katims, who is famous for also developing the critically acclaimed TV series Friday Night Lights, developed the show. Parenthood tells of the Braverman clan, consisting of an elderly couple, their four children and their families. One of the grandchildren characters has Asperger Syndrome, which has gained a lot attention in the media.  Since the show premiered in 2010, the series has earned several awards including a 2010 Television Academy Honors award from the Academy of Television Arts & Sciences for its pilot episode, a 2012 Vision Award from the National Association for Multi-Ethnicity in Communications (NAMIC), three separate 2012 honors from the Entertainment Industries Council’s PRISM Awards for storylines and performances, and multiple honors in 2013 including an additional Television Academy Honors award, two Young Artist Awards, and a Critics’ Choice Television Award. The show is currently in its fifth season.
